## Runbook: Twigsweep Stale-Branch Bot

Twigsweep runs nightly at 02:00 and prunes branches idle for 120+ days in the Fernbank org. If it stalls, check the last run log in the Ashgrove console, then restart the worker. Never rerun during business hours — deletions notify branch owners and a daytime run floods chat. Protected patterns live in twigsweep.yaml; edit there, not in code. The bot authenticates to the internal Ashgrove API with a service key, reproduced below for emergency reissue.

API key for hahog-kajef: vxb15-Orrbjm9glxbWQLX

**Q: My plugin isn't receiving chip reads from the Striderline reader.**

Check three things. First, the reader firmware must be 4.2+; older builds don't emit the plugin event bus. Second, your plugin manifest must declare the `chip.read` capability — reads are dropped silently otherwise. Third, confirm the reader's mat antenna is paired; unpaired mats report heartbeats but no reads. Test against the Striderline simulator before filing anything. Still stuck after simulator verification? Send logs and your manifest to the address below.

billing contact of fajog-fafop = fraox.istdor@nelvrosys.corp

## Deployment: partner SFTP drop

The Brackenmoor feed lands on the partner drop managed by Tillwick Logistics. Deploys must not interrupt the 02:00 pull window. Push the new build, restart the ingest worker, then verify the drop directory is readable before re-enabling the scheduler. Permissions are owned by the exchange team; do not chmod anything yourself. The worker reads the connection settings below at startup. Current values follow.

deployment values, yageg-hahig:
WENAEL_HOST=wenael.tolvaqlabs.internal
WENAEL_PORT=4000

**Ticket: Vendor third-party fonts for Lanternkit UI**

Hey — we're still pulling the Grovetype font family from an external CDN at build time, which breaks offline builds and makes releases flaky. Plan is to vendor the font files into the repo under assets/fonts with the license text alongside. License allows redistribution, already double-checked. Build script change is small and ready to merge. Before this goes into the release train, we need sign-off from the owner below.

signatory, yahog-badug: Quenix Ulaael